FinalizerEnabled, UnArchiverTarBZip2UnArchiver, TarGZipUnArchiver, TarSnappyUnArchiver, TarXZUnArchiverpublic class TarUnArchiver extends AbstractUnArchiver
| Modifier and Type | Class | Description |
|---|---|---|
static class |
TarUnArchiver.UntarCompressionMethod |
Valid Modes for Compression attribute to Untar Task
|
ROLE| Constructor | Description |
|---|---|
TarUnArchiver() |
|
TarUnArchiver(java.io.File sourceFile) |
| Modifier and Type | Method | Description |
|---|---|---|
protected void |
execute() |
|
protected void |
execute(java.io.File sourceFile,
java.io.File destDirectory) |
|
protected void |
execute(java.lang.String path,
java.io.File outputDirectory) |
|
void |
setCompression(TarUnArchiver.UntarCompressionMethod method) |
Set decompression algorithm to use; default=none.
|
void |
setEncoding(java.lang.String encoding) |
No encoding support in Untar.
|
enableLogging, getLogger, setupLogger, setupLogger, setupLoggeraddArchiveFinalizer, extract, extract, extractFile, getDestDirectory, getDestFile, getFileSelectors, getSourceFile, isIgnorePermissions, isOverwrite, isSelected, isUseJvmChmod, setArchiveFinalizers, setDestDirectory, setDestFile, setFileSelectors, setIgnorePermissions, setOverwrite, setSourceFile, setUseJvmChmod, validate, validatepublic TarUnArchiver()
public TarUnArchiver(java.io.File sourceFile)
public void setCompression(TarUnArchiver.UntarCompressionMethod method)
method - compression methodpublic void setEncoding(java.lang.String encoding)
protected void execute()
throws ArchiverException
execute in class AbstractUnArchiverArchiverExceptionprotected void execute(java.lang.String path,
java.io.File outputDirectory)
execute in class AbstractUnArchiverprotected void execute(java.io.File sourceFile,
java.io.File destDirectory)
throws ArchiverException
ArchiverException